When Sex Hurts: Painful Orgasms Explained

Learn about the causes of painful orgasms and find out how to seek help and treatment if you experience this condition. Understanding dysorgasmia is essential for improving sexual well-being

For many people, orgasm is a pleasurable and satisfying experience. However, for some individuals, orgasms can be accompanied by pain and discomfort.

This condition, known as dysorgasmia or painful orgasms, can significantly impact a person’s sexual satisfaction and overall well-being. Understanding the causes of painful orgasms is crucial for finding appropriate treatment and support. In this article, we will delve into the various factors that can contribute to this condition.

1. Pelvic Floor Dysfunction

One of the leading causes of painful orgasms is pelvic floor dysfunction (PFD). The pelvic floor muscles play a crucial role in sexual arousal and orgasm by contracting and releasing.

However, if these muscles are too tense or have imbalances, it can result in pain during orgasm. PFD can be caused by various factors, including chronic stress, trauma, childbirth, and hormonal imbalances.

2. Vaginismus

Vaginismus refers to the involuntary contraction of the vaginal muscles, causing pain or discomfort during penetrative intercourse or orgasm.

People with vaginismus may experience a range of symptoms, including burning sensations, tightness, and even the inability to engage in penetrative intercourse. It can be triggered by emotional factors, trauma, fear, or underlying medical conditions.

3. Endometriosis

Endometriosis is a condition in which the tissue that lines the uterus grows outside of it, often causing pain and inflammation. During orgasm, the uterus contracts, which can exacerbate the pain associated with endometriosis.

This condition affects millions of individuals, and it’s crucial to seek medical guidance for effective management.

4. Pelvic Inflammatory Disease (PID)

Pelvic inflammatory disease is an infection of the reproductive organs, usually caused by sexually transmitted infections (STIs). The inflammation associated with PID can lead to pain during orgasm.

Prompt treatment and safe sexual practices are essential to prevent and manage PID.

5. Uterine Fibroids

Uterine fibroids are noncancerous growths that develop within or on the walls of the uterus. These growths can cause pain during sex and orgasm, as well as heavy menstrual bleeding and lower back pain.

Proper diagnosis and treatment options are available to manage uterine fibroids effectively.

6. Emotional Factors

Sexual experiences are not only physical but also deeply influenced by emotional factors. Stress, anxiety, depression, and relationship issues can contribute to painful orgasms.

Addressing these underlying emotional factors with therapy or counseling can help alleviate the pain and enhance overall sexual well-being.

7. Medical Treatments

Certain medical treatments, including surgeries, radiation therapy, or chemotherapy, can lead to changes in sexual function and potentially cause painful orgasms.

It is essential to discuss potential side effects with healthcare providers and explore strategies to manage any discomfort.

8. Medications

Some medications, such as certain antidepressants or hormonal contraceptives, can affect sexual function and lead to painful orgasms.

If you suspect that your medication may be contributing to this issue, consult with your healthcare provider to explore alternative options.

9. Psychological Trauma

Individuals who have experienced sexual trauma or abuse may struggle with painful orgasms as it can trigger traumatic memories and result in distressing physical sensations.

Seeking therapeutic support is crucial for healing trauma-related issues and improving sexual well-being.

10. Other Underlying Medical Conditions

Painful orgasms can also be associated with other medical conditions such as interstitial cystitis, ovarian cysts, irritable bowel syndrome (IBS), or certain neurological disorders.

Accurate diagnosis and appropriate treatment are key to managing these conditions effectively.

Seeking Help and Treatment

If you experience pain or discomfort during orgasm, it’s essential to consult with a healthcare provider or a sexual health specialist.

They will conduct a thorough evaluation and may refer you to a gynecologist or a pelvic floor physical therapist for further assessment. Treatment options may include pelvic floor exercises, medications, hormone therapy, psychotherapy, or a combination of approaches tailored to your specific needs.
